Potassium is a crucial nutrient for fruit trees, particularly when it comes to enhancing the quality of apples. That's why it's often referred to as "fruit fertilizer." Proper application of potassium can significantly improve fruit size, increase sugar levels, and enhance color development. It also contributes to brighter fruit color, smoother skin, better flavor, and overall improved quality. Additionally, it boosts the tree’s resistance to pests, diseases, and improves its ability to withstand storage and transportation.
So, what does "timely" mean in this context? Apple trees absorb less potassium during the early growth stages, but their demand increases as the season progresses. The peak absorption period typically occurs in the late growth phase, usually from early July to early August. Applying the right amount of potash during this time can have a significant impact on fruit development. However, applying the same amount before spring or during flowering may not yield noticeable improvements in yield or coloration.
What about the "right amount"? A general guideline is to apply about 1 kg of pure potassium per 100 kg of produce. Over-application, however, can disrupt the tree's physiological functions and interfere with the uptake of other essential nutrients. For example, excessive potassium can lead to magnesium deficiency and lower calcium levels in the tree, which can negatively affect fruit quality and tree health.
When using potash fertilizer, it's best to choose potassium sulfate due to its high efficiency and effectiveness. Potassium chloride follows closely behind in terms of performance. Organic sources like wood ash or well-decomposed chicken manure, which are rich in potassium, can also be applied under the tree and then lightly watered in. Another effective method is foliar spraying—using a 0.3% to 0.5% solution of potassium dihydrogen phosphate or diluting amino acid potassium at a ratio of 300 to 500 times. These methods can provide additional benefits and help maximize the potential of your fruit trees.
